EDDIE JONES has warned England’s rugby rivals that they have not yet seen the best of Owen Farrell.
Farrell (left) has more than a century of caps for his country and turned 31 last weekend.
Finally clear of an injury-blighted season, Jones reckons great days lie ahead for Saracens’ playmaker.
“He’s the third highest points scorer in Test rugby, ever,” said the Australian. “But people don’t talk about him like he’s one of the greats of the game.
“To do that, you’re a great of the game. He keeps doing it, he’s only young and he’s going to get better.”
